Subj: Drugs Recalled
All drugs containing Phenylpropanolamine are being recalled.
Please read this carefully, as I know that some of you may use some of these drugs (Alka Seltzer Plus for one).
Also, please pass this on to everyone you know. STOP TAKING anything containing this ingredient. It has been
linked to increased hemorrhagic stroke (bleeding in brain) among women ages 18-49 in three days after starting
use of medication. Problems were not found in men, but the FDA recommended that everyone (even children)
seek alternative medicine.
The following medications contain Phenylpropanolamine:

This particular warning is mostly accurate, but it's not new information. The FDA warning was actually issued in November 2000, more than a year ago. None of the products were actually recalled, but virtually all of them have long since been reformulated to eliminate PPA. If you have any old packages of cold, flu or appetite suppressant medication it would be worthwhile checking to see if they have PPA in them and discarding them if they do.
